About This Game

From the perilous battlefields of the fourth-grade playground, a young hero will rise, destined to be South Park’s savior. From the creators of South Park, Trey Parker and Matt Stone, comes an epic quest to become… cool. Introducing South Park™: The Stick of Truth™.

For a thousand years, the battle has been waged. The sole reason humans and elves are locked in a neverending war: The Stick of Truth. But the tides of war are soon to change as word of a new kid spreads throughout the land, his coming fortold by the stars. As the moving vans of prophecy drive away, your adventure begins.

Arm yourself with weapons of legend to defeat underpants gnomes, hippies and other forces of evil. Discover the lost Stick of Truth and earn your place at the side of Stan, Kyle, Cartman and Kenny as their new friend. Succeed, and you shall be South Park’s savior, cementing your social status in South Park Elementary. Fail, and you will forever be known… as a loser.

System Requirements

    Minimum:
    • OS: WindowsXP SP3, Windows Vista SP2, Windows 7 SP1, Windows 8 (both 32/64bit versions)
    • Processor: Intel Pentium Dual-Core E2180 @ 2.0 GHz or AMD Athlon64 X2 3800+ @ 2.0 GHz
    • Memory: 2 GB GB RAM
    • Graphics: nVidia GeForce 8800GT or AMD Radeon HD2600XT (512MB VRAM with Shader Model 4.0 or higher)
    • DirectX: Version 9.0c
    • Storage: 6 GB available space
    • Sound Card: DirectX Compatible Sound Card with latest drivers
    Recommended:
    • OS: WindowsXP SP3, Windows Vista SP2, Windows 7 SP1, Windows 8 (both 32/64bit versions)
    • Processor: Intel Core2Duo E4400 @ 2.0 GHz or AMD Athlon64 X2 4400+ @ 2.3 GHz or better
    • Memory: 4 GB RAM
    • Graphics: nVidia GeForce 9800GT or AMD Radeon HD4870 (512MB VRAM with Shader Model 4.0) or better
    • DirectX: Version 9.0c
    • Storage: 6 GB available space
    • Sound Card: DirectX Compatible Sound Card with latest drivers

South Park: The Stick of Truth is a fantasy-RPG game developed by Obsidian Entertainment and published by Ubisoft. It was released in March 2014. The game is set in South Park, where your family recently moved to South Park. You play as ♥♥♥♥♥♥♥♥♥, who is instructed by his dad to make friends, which allows him to meet Butters and join the world of fantasy and the fight for the Stick of Truth. This review will cover the campaign, the gameplay, and the open-world aspect.

Campaign
South Park features a good campaign. The campaign is open-world and this involves main missions that advance the story and optional side-missions that do not overly amount to anything useful. I completed the game in roughly 14 hours, which most of this time was dedicated to the main missions. The overall campaign was beautifully constructed. It easily followed the atmosphere of the television show in which Cartman, Kyle, Stan, and Kenny are the protagonists. I also noticed that like any adaptation, the game tries to incorporate those memorable skits from the show into the game, such as the aliens invading South Park and Mr. Poo. Furthermore, the game uses comedy and humour to lighten the environment because the developers expertly created a serious-tone with the battle of the Stick of Truth. The comedy does not feel forced so it hits a nice medium for comedy and seriousness. For instance, during character selection you can choose between four classes that have different abilities. I ultimately went ''thief'' but when I would click Jew, Cartman would tell me ''I guess we can't be friends then'', which personally was hilarious.

The missions individually are not repetitive and are not overly long because within a main mission there are smaller missions within, giving you constantly new objectives and new experiences with the game. South Park also features occasional choice-making that changes the narrative of the game in missions. I personally enjoyed the campaign and found barely any faults. As a moderate fan of South Park I expected wittiness and comedy and that delivered and I loved all of the characters. I did experience some negatives, particularly at the lack of explanation for useful abilities throughout the game, which made me have to google it or guess it a few times. I did feel as if the campaign dragged throughout the middle-portion, particularly when visiting Canada within the game.

Gameplay
The game features unique turn-based gameplay. I don't experience much turn-based gameplay in these sort of RPG games so I found it to be refreshing. The turn-based gameplay also incorporates effects. For instance, in one fight I had a burning boomerang and when I used it, it hurt the opponent but set them on fire so when they would attack me, they would lose a portion of their health. South Park has a variety of weapon abilities to improve your damage or versatility. Fights incorporate fourth grade humour. For instance, to restore a large amount of your health you would eat a box of cookies. If you wanted to get a speed boost, you would drink Tweek's coffee. These little things add to the overall South Park tone which I think improves the experience of the game. I also like the aspect of as you get stronger and gain levels, your enemies get stronger. This progressive system allows the game to become more difficult as it goes on and to better utilise more strategy to win fights, because it's better than a static system where enemies will always have the same health and abilities.

Open-World Aspect
South Park is an open-world game. So, the game beautifully showcases a South Park that includes Starks Pond, City Hall, Token's rich house, and Kenny's poor house. The map is very large and uses Timmy as fast-travel to help reduce the annoyingness of constant travel between one end of town and the other. There are very few locked houses but the majority of buildings can be entered, allowing you to search and find useful things and also grasp the geographical area of South Park. Therefore, I feel the use of open-world benefits the game because it allows the developers to incorporate more stuff from the show into the game.
